Qualifications
It's important that electricians have the proper qualifications for their job. home extension electrics hitchin are in charge of electricity, and therefore it's crucial to ensure that they are competent to carry out the work safely. Ask for their National Inspection Council for Electrical Installation Contracting ID card. This card shows that the electrician had completed a series assessments and had their work inspected by an expert. You can also use an online search engine to find a contractor who is registered with NICEIC.

Insurance
Electricians require insurance to safeguard their businesses from a variety of problems. An effective electrician insurance plan will cover the basics like commercial property and general liability in addition to providing additional coverage types that are specific to your industry.
You can stay clear of a costly lawsuit or claim by choosing the best combination of insurance. The cost of a commercial insurance policy depends on several factors, such as the amount of coverage you require and your previous claims history and the type of coverage you buy.
For instance, the cost of a professional liability insurance (PLI) policy is slightly higher than a general liability policy. This type of insurance protects you from lawsuits brought by clients who claim that your work is not satisfactory or negligent.
This type of insurance, which costs a median of $55 a week or $680 annually and can cover legal costs, medical expenses and other damages that result from an accident or incident in your business. Consider a BOP that bundles PLI and other types at a discounted cost.
In reality, a business owner's insurance is usually the best choice for small businesses looking to save money. The BOP is a comprehensive coverage package designed to meet the requirements of a variety of businesses, ranging from a small family owned firm to a massive corporate.
Other insurance coverage types are more specific, such as workers' compensation, professional liability and even home business insurance. Workers compensation is the most significant coverage, as it protects your employees in the event that they are injured during their work. A worker's compensation policy should be a part of every electrician hertfordshire business plan.
